About Fishing at Étang de la Digue Noire

Étang de la Digue Noire is a compact 18.8-hectare reservoir in Nord offering quality carp alongside pike and tench, accessible exclusively from the west bank for a more intimate, controlled fishing experience. Located 84 miles from Calais, it's best suited to daytime sessions only due to its Natura 2000 protected status, making it ideal for anglers seeking a quieter alternative to busier venues. You'll need a valid French fishing licence and AAPPMA membership to fish here—contact the local Nord association before your trip to confirm access arrangements.

Fish Species at Étang de la Digue Noire

Étang de la Digue Noire holds carp, pike, perch, tench, bream. Carp are the primary draw for visiting UK anglers. All carp should be handled with care and returned promptly. A landing mat and unhooking mat are essential kit for any carp session.

A valid Carte de Pêche is required to fish Étang de la Digue Noire — you will also need to be affiliated with AAPPMA locale du Nord. Licences are available online before your trip.

Fishing Season & Rules

2nd Category water. Carp/coarse: open all year. Pike: 25 Apr 2026–31 Jan 2027 (closed Feb–Apr). Zander/Perch/Catfish: all year. Pike season as above.

Always verify current rules with the local AAPPMA (AAPPMA locale du Nord) before fishing. French fishing regulations can change seasonally.

Planning a Trip to Étang de la Digue Noire

To fish Étang de la Digue Noire, you need a valid Carte de Pêche (French fishing licence), available online at cartedepeche.fr before you leave the UK — affiliation with AAPPMA locale du Nord is included in the purchase process. Annual, weekly and daily licences are all available online. Étang de la Digue Noire is 84 miles from Calais — reachable on the day of crossing.
